What Are Blood Needle Sizes?
Blood needle size refers to the diameter and length of a needle used for drawing blood, administering medications, or performing other clinical tasks. In healthcare, particularly in phlebotomy and nursing, selecting the correct blood needle size is essential. The term “gauge” is used to define the thickness of the needle, and this number inversely correlates with its diameter—the larger the gauge number, the thinner the needle. Understanding the appropriate blood needle size is not only important for accurate diagnostics but also for ensuring patient comfort and safety during procedures.

Understanding Needle Gauge Numbers
How Needle Gauges Are Measured
Needle gauges are standardized using a system that assigns smaller numbers to larger diameters. For example, an 18 gauge needle has a larger internal diameter than a 25 gauge needle. This system helps healthcare providers select the right needle for specific tasks based on how much fluid needs to be drawn or delivered and the condition of the patient’s veins.
The Relationship Between Gauge Size and Needle Diameter
The inverse relationship between gauge size and diameter means that a smaller gauge number indicates a thicker needle. This relationship is vital when considering blood flow rates, vein size, and patient sensitivity. For example, thicker needles (lower gauge) allow faster blood flow, making them suitable for blood donation or rapid fluid administration. Conversely, thinner needles (higher gauge) are less invasive and are often used for patients with delicate veins.
Most Common Blood Needle Sizes and Their Uses
18 Gauge Needle: Large Volume Blood Draws & Donations
The 18 gauge needle is commonly used in settings that require rapid blood collection or transfusions, such as in blood donation centers. Its wide diameter allows for fast flow, making it ideal for large volume draws. However, due to its size, it is typically not used for routine venipuncture as it can cause more discomfort.
20 Gauge Needle: Emergency Use & IV Access
A 20 gauge needle is versatile and often used in emergency departments for both drawing blood and IV access. It provides a good balance between flow rate and patient comfort. It is commonly used when multiple blood tests are required or when fluid administration is needed simultaneously.
21 Gauge Needle: Standard Needle for Venipuncture
The 21 gauge needle is the most widely used in phlebotomy. It is ideal for routine blood draws in adults as it allows adequate blood flow without being too invasive. Most blood collection systems are designed to accommodate this needle size, making it a standard in hospitals and clinics.
22 Gauge Needle: Ideal for Small Veins or Pediatric Use
A 22 gauge needle is slightly thinner than the 21 gauge and is preferred for patients with smaller or more fragile veins, such as children or the elderly. While it may take slightly longer to collect a blood sample, it offers increased comfort and reduces the risk of vein damage.
23-25 Gauge Needles: Butterfly Needles for Fragile Veins
These are the smallest needles typically used in blood collection. Butterfly or winged infusion sets come in 23 to 25 gauge sizes and are used for extremely small or difficult veins. They are designed for precision and control, making them ideal for pediatric and geriatric patients. Their flexible tubing also makes them useful for collecting blood from hard-to-reach veins.
Choosing the Right Blood Needle Size
Factors to Consider: Vein Size, Patient Age, Blood Volume
Choosing the correct blood needle size involves evaluating several factors including the size and condition of the patient’s veins, age, and the amount of blood required. For example, smaller gauge needles are suitable for patients with small or delicate veins, while larger gauge needles may be necessary when a high volume of blood needs to be collected quickly.
Matching Needle Size to Test Type and Collection Tubes
The type of test being performed can also dictate needle size. Certain lab tests require larger blood volumes, making a thicker needle more efficient. Additionally, some collection tubes have vacuum pressures that are best matched with specific needle gauges to prevent hemolysis or clotting.

Needle Size and Blood Sample Quality
Preventing Hemolysis and Clotting
One of the major risks of using an inappropriate blood needle size is hemolysis—the rupture of red blood cells—which can invalidate lab results. Small gauge needles, if used improperly, can shear cells due to excessive suction. Conversely, large needles may cause clotting if the blood flow is too slow or turbulent.
How Needle Size Affects Test Accuracy
Accurate lab results are heavily dependent on sample quality. Improper needle selection can lead to clotting, hemolysis, or contamination, all of which compromise test integrity. Phlebotomists must therefore understand how to balance patient factors with diagnostic requirements.
Butterfly vs. Standard Needles: Pros and Cons
When to Use a Butterfly Needle
Butterfly needles are typically reserved for patients with small, delicate, or difficult-to-locate veins. They offer more precision and control, reducing the likelihood of missed veins or repeated punctures. Their smaller size and flexible tubing make them perfect for short-term infusions or blood collection in sensitive populations.
Comparing Comfort, Control, and Cost
While butterfly needles offer better control and are often more comfortable for patients, they are also more expensive than standard needles. Their use should be based on clinical necessity rather than convenience to manage healthcare costs efficiently.

Expert Tips for Phlebotomists and Nurses
Needle Size Selection Guide by Patient Type
A general guide includes using 18-20 gauge needles for blood donation and emergency use, 21 gauge for routine venipuncture in healthy adults, and 22-25 gauge for pediatric, elderly, or hard-to-stick patients. Always consider the individual patient’s needs before choosing a needle size.
